This notice announces the intent by the U.S. Army Medical Research Acquisition Activity (USAMRAA) in support of the U.S. Army Medical Research Institute of Infectious Diseases (USAMRAA) to award a firm-fixed priced, sole source, contract to CN Bio Innovations 332 Cambridge Science Park Cambridge, Cambridgeshire CB4 0WN UK for one (1) PhysioMimix OOC Multi-organ Standard System, one (1) PhysioMimix OOC Single Organ MPS Driver and PhysioMimix Single-organ - Lung monoculture onsite training. Market research examined if there are other sources capable of providing the required PhysioMimix OOC Multi-Organ Standard System. It was determined that although there are multiple vendors in the market capable of providing similar equipment, the similar equipment does not meet all Government Minimum Essential Characteristics (MECs). Further, CN Bio Innovations does not have any authorized resellers. Therefore, CN Bio Innovations is determined to be the only vendor capable of providing a system that meets all requirements of the Government. As a result, the Government intends to make an award to CN Bio Innovations.
